Soft cardiac murmurs rarely signal structural heart defect
♦ [Kang G, et al. Arch Dis Child . June 12, 2015][1].
Most children (97.4%) with cardiac murmurs classified as soft on a grading scale had innocent murmurs, according to a prospective study of 81,213 children ages 5-13 years in China. In addition, the prevalence of structural heart disease was
